Understanding VLOOKUP in Microsoft Excel
Microsoft Excel is a powerful spreadsheet software that allows users to efficiently manage and analyze data. One of the most widely used functions in Excel is VLOOKUP, which stands for "Vertical Lookup". VLOOKUP is a function that allows you to search for a specific value in a vertical range of cells and retrieve information related to that value from another column in the same row. It is a valuable tool for data analysis, reporting, and decision-making.
Syntax and Usage of VLOOKUP
The syntax of the VLOOKUP function is as follows:
Argument | Description |
---|---|
lookup_value | The value you want to look up. |
table_array | The range of cells that contains the lookup data. |
col_index_num | The column number (starting from 1) where the desired information is located. |
range_lookup | An optional parameter that indicates whether to perform an exact or approximate match. Enter "TRUE" for approximate match or "FALSE" for exact match. |
To use the VLOOKUP function, you need to select a cell where you want the result to appear, enter the function with the appropriate arguments, and press enter. The function will then search for the lookup value in the specified range and return the corresponding result from the desired column.
The range_lookup parameter can be set to either TRUE or FALSE. If set to TRUE, an approximate match will be performed, and if set to FALSE, an exact match will be performed. The exact match is useful when the lookup values are unique, while the approximate match is handy when you have sorted data and want to find an approximate match.

Tips for Using VLOOKUP Effectively
Here are some tips to make the most out of VLOOKUP:
- Ensure that the lookup value is unique within the range.
- Use the "FALSE" parameter for an exact match whenever possible.
- Make sure the table array is properly defined with the appropriate range.
- Use absolute references for the table array to avoid errors when copying the formula to other cells.
- Sort the data in ascending order for an approximate match.
By following these tips, you can avoid common errors and achieve accurate results when using VLOOKUP in Excel.

Common Errors and Troubleshooting
When working with VLOOKUP, it is important to be aware of common errors and how to troubleshoot them. Some common errors include:
- #N/A: This error occurs when the lookup value is not found in the range.
- #REF!: This error indicates that the reference used in the function is invalid or out of range.
- #VALUE!: This error occurs when the arguments in the function are not of the correct type or format.
To troubleshoot these errors, you can check for the following:
- Ensure that the lookup value exists in the range and matches the data type.
- Check that the table array and col_index_num are correctly defined.
- Confirm that the range_lookup parameter is set to the desired value (TRUE or FALSE).
- Use the Evaluate Formula feature in Excel to step through the formula and identify any issues.
By understanding the potential errors and adopting troubleshooting techniques, you can overcome challenges and ensure accurate results when using VLOOKUP.

Frequently Asked Questions
Here are some commonly asked questions about using VLOOKUP in Microsoft Excel:
1. How do I use the VLOOKUP function in Microsoft Excel?
To use the VLOOKUP function in Microsoft Excel, follow these steps:
- Select the cell where you want the result to appear.
- Type "=VLOOKUP(" in the formula bar.
- Enter the lookup value, table array, column index number, and range lookup argument separated by commas.
- Close the formula with a closing parenthesis and press Enter.
2. What is the purpose of the VLOOKUP function in Microsoft Excel?
The VLOOKUP function in Microsoft Excel is used to search for a value in the leftmost column of a table and retrieve a corresponding value from a specified column in the same row. It is commonly used for quickly finding data and performing lookups in large datasets.
3. Can I use VLOOKUP to search for values in multiple columns?
No, the VLOOKUP function can only search for values in a single column. If you need to search for values in multiple columns, you can use a combination of the INDEX and MATCH functions.
4. What if the VLOOKUP function does not return a value?
If the VLOOKUP function does not find an exact match for the lookup value, it will return the closest match based on the range lookup argument. However, if no approximate match is found, it will return the #N/A error. You can use the IFERROR function to handle this error and display a custom message or value.
